If it is an old Petzval design, think about using it as a Meniscus lens. I have an old Ilex Projection Petzval lens that puts out an image size that is only about 4 inches or so. However, when I use just the front half, it becomes a beautiful variable soft focus lens that is about 8" focal length that covers on the 8 x 10 camera. I love using it for very soft portrait type of work.

A projection lens marked "anastigmat" is most likely to be a less interesting triplet design, rather than a Petzval. They were also cheaper to make - three pieces of glass instead of four, and no cementing.
